How To Fix DNO052 - Language &1 is not valid


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: DNO - Messages for General Notifications

  • Message number: 052

  • Message text: Language &1 is not valid

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    The language &1 is not available in the system.

    System Response

    The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.

    How to fix this error?

    Enter a valid language.

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message DNO052 - Language &1 is not valid ?

    The SAP error message DNO052 indicates that the specified language code is not valid in the context of the operation you are trying to perform. This error typically arises when there is an attempt to use a language that is not recognized or not configured in the SAP system.

    Cause:

    1. Invalid Language Code: The language code provided (e.g., 'EN', 'DE', etc.) is not valid or does not exist in the system.
    2. Missing Language Configuration: The language may not be installed or configured in the SAP system.
    3. Typographical Error: There may be a typo in the language code being used.
    4. User Profile Settings: The user profile may not have the correct language settings.

    Solution:

    1. Check Language Code: Verify that the language code you are using is correct and follows the standard ISO language codes.
    2. Install Language: If the language is not installed, you may need to install it using transaction code SMLT (Language Transport) or consult with your SAP Basis team to add the required language.
    3. User Profile Settings: Check the user profile settings to ensure that the correct language is set. You can do this by going to transaction SU01 (User Maintenance) and checking the "Defaults" tab for the language setting.
    4. System Configuration: Ensure that the language is configured correctly in the system. You can check this in transaction SMLT or SPRO (SAP Reference IMG) under the relevant configuration settings.
    5.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for additional guidance on language settings and configurations.

    Related Information:

    • Transaction Codes:
      • SMLT: Language Transport
      • SU01: User Maintenance
      • SPRO: SAP Reference IMG
